SpyEye Targets Opera, Google Chrome Users Krebs on Security

SpyEye trojan includes new capability specifically designed to steal sensitive data from Windows users surfing the Internet with the Google Chrome and Opera Web browsers. This is the first time Ive seen any major banking trojans claim the ability to target Chrome or Opera users with this feature. Form grabbers accomplish this by stripping out any data that victims enter in specific Web site form fields, snarfing and recording that data before it can be encrypted and sent to the Web site requesting the information.”]
